Transaction e2532328964941ccf15794c9b41b15ec953ab5ddbfae570abd54efbea98711be

1 Input
2 Outputs
  • e2532328964941ccf15794c9b41b15ec953ab5ddbfae570abd54efbea98711be:0
  • value  429687
    address  2MxEF7o9uU1QwTVzbuZqgAMtRJMXfS6nBLC
  • e2532328964941ccf15794c9b41b15ec953ab5ddbfae570abd54efbea98711be:1
  • value  49727047063
    address  mjg2LsN9Yjkc9EyA7gHeQhGn3jKsLoeKJn